*Key Highlights:*


1. *Difference Between Trademark and Copyright (0:00:00 - 0:02:05):*

Rosezena distinguishes between trademarks and copyrights succinctly; while copyrights protect creative expressions fixed in tangible mediums, trademarks serve as source identifiers that consumers can trace back to specific providers of goods or services.


2. *Ownership of Creative Works (0:02:05 - 0:02:44):*

A significant revelation for many entrepreneurs—hiring someone to create a logo or artwork does not inherently transfer the ownership of the copyright to the hirer. Rosezena explains that a written transfer of rights is necessary, often through a work for hire agreement.


3. *Increasing the Value of a Trademark (0:02:44 - 0:04:02):*

Rosezena emphasizes that the quality of products and services is paramount in enhancing a trademark's value. She provides relatable brand examples, highlighting how strong branding can influence consumer perception and loyalty.


4. *Process and Timeline for Trademark Registration (0:04:02 - 0:06:58):*

Troy prompts Rosezena to discuss the detailed process and timeline involved in trademark registration, from performing thorough searches and issuing opinion letters to navigating the extended government review timeline post-COVID. She explains the concept of "publication for opposition" and the potential challenges one might face during the application process.
